Danish tech startup Weld raises 4.6 million in seed round

Denmark-based Weld, an integrated data platform that enables companies to build robust models and metrics and streamline their data workflows, raised USD 4.6 million on 30th November.

Investors: The investment round was led by Frontline Ventures and Cherry Ventures, including several angel investors Des Traynor (co-founder of Intercom), David Clarke (former CTO at Workday), Phil Chambers (co-founder of Peakon) and Petr Janda (CTO at Pleo).

Purpose of funding: The startup plans to use the funds to expand its product offerings, including new features not seen previously on an enterprise platform. Furthermore, the company plans to open offices outside of Denmark during the first half of 2022, including in the United Kingdom and the United States.

About Weld

Founded in 2021 by former Pleo employees Jonas Thordal, Jakob Skytte and Jakob Kristensen, Weld is located in Copenhagen, Denmark. Weld is an integrated data platform that enables companies to build robust data models and metrics with unique data templates, managing and streamlining all of their data workflows and enabling fast insights and decision-making. The platform works with hundreds of SaaS tools, databases, and data warehouses, including Postgres, MSSQL, Hubspot, Salesforce and Intercom, and Snowflake, BigQuery and Redshift. The startup aims to become the world’s leading data company focused on unlocking the full potential of customers’ data.
